Dr. Mahendra Amin to begin all deliveries at Coffee Regional Medical Center on Sept. 1

Coffee Regional Medical Center (CRMC) is pleased to welcome the mothers-to-be of Dr. Mahendra Amin, beginning Sept. 1, 2023, for labor and delivery care.

 

 

The highly trained labor and delivery care team at CRMC provides compassionate, family-focused maternity services that prioritize comfort and safety for expecting mothers and their new babies. The spacious, newly remodeled birthing unit at CRMC comfortably accommodates families in a quiet and relaxed atmosphere during this important time.

 

 

CRMC offers mothers-to-be flexible options during labor. The labor and delivery care team evaluates each patient-centered birth plan and does its best to accommodate those plans, with the delivering physician’s support, while keeping patient safety at the forefront of each delivery. Immediate skin-to-skin time between the mother and the newborn and lactation consultations are encouraged with each delivery. An experienced, physician-led anesthesia team provides 24-hour pain management care to ensure pain relief needs are met, monitored, and optimized.

 

 

Expectant mothers can prepare for their upcoming deliveries by attending various informative sessions offered at no cost by CRMC. These sessions, led by perinatal instructor Laree Vickers, RN, CLC, include Childbirth Class, Breastfeeding Basics (for expecting mothers), and Basic Newborn Care. The classes require an appointment to ensure room and materials are available to accommodate the course.
